Education minister Margaret Hodge has been clarifying her title. At this week's launch of the learning and skills research centre, a government-funded body looking at post-16 education, she said: "I am not the minister for higher education and lifelong learning because that is the minister from Hell. I am the minister for lifelong learning and higher education."
